The Cal Poly campus will take time to remember a student who officers believe took his own life last week.
20-year-old Charles Tamae was found dead by his friends near Cerro San Luis Friday afternoon. He was reported missing by his roommates after he hadn't been seen for several days.
A public memorial service is planned to take place at 7:30 p.m. Monday, in the Chumash Auditorium on the Cal Poly campus. Pastor Jana Schofield from Mt. Carmel Lutheran is expected to lead the service.
